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- stabilizes and lifts sagging or uneven pier and beam systems.
Slab Foundation Repair - restores stability to concrete slabs that have shifted or settled.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ens and raises foundations that have experienced settlement or sinking.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ions to prevent future foundation movement.
Waterproofing and Drainage - protects foundations from water damage and reduces soil erosion risks.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ation issues in a property? Common sign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Foundation issues can result from soil movement,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, or settling over time.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may involve underpinning, piering, or stabilization to address sinking, shifting, or cracking foundations.
When is foundation repair necessary? Repair is needed when structural movement causes significant cracks, uneven surfaces, or doors and windows that won’t operate properly.
